Letitia B. Broughton


Letitia B. Broughton, was born August 5, 1839, in Georgia. Her parents were Edward Broughton (III) and Epsie (Epsey/Essey) Elliot Broughton. She married James L. Richardson on October 7, 1858 in Walton County, Georgia. James was the son of James and Mary Elizabeth Clark Richardson. He birth was November 27, 1836 in Good Hope, Walton County, Georgia.

Together, Letitia and James would raise a large family, despite the tragic loss of three of their 10 children - two as infants and one as a toddler.

Children:

  • James Edward (Eddie) Richardson, born August 3, 1859. He died February 19, 1880 in Camden, Quachita County, Arkansas.
  • Willie Richardson, born January 20, 1861 in Arkansas. He died six months later on June 8th.
  • Mary Epsie Richardson, born April 20, 1862. She married John Y. Murry on Movember 24, 1887.
  • Margarett (Maggie) Richardson, born February 5, 1864 in Arkansas. She married Charles A Barker on February 17, 1881.
  • Lou Ella Richardson, born June 23, 1866 in Arkadelphia, Arkansas (or GA). She married James Burchanan Black, Sr. on October 18, 1883 in Camden, Arkansas. She died February 25, 1939 in Racetrack, Delta Co, Texas and is buried at Ben Franklin Cemetery.
  • John Harlow Francis Richardson, born December 5, 1868. He died at the age of two on August 8, 1870.
  • Emory Laton Richardson, born July 22, 1871 in Arkansas. He married Mary (Nettie) Brooks on December 15, 1896.
  • Twin daughters: Martha (Mattie) Billups Richardson and Sarah Clarke (Sally) Richardson, born August 12, 1874 in Arkansas. Martha married Durwood B. Martin on December 20, 1893. Sarah died on August 27th in 1951.
  • Susan Jessie Richardson, born October 6, 1879. She died less than a month later on October 27, 1879.

Tragically, just days after the death of their youngest child, Susan, Letitia would lose her life. She died November 5, 1879 in Camden, Quachita County, Arkansas and is buried in Greenwood Cemetery. James would continue to raise his remaining children for another 10 years. He passed away September 17, 1889 and is also bured in Geenwood Cemetery.
